Our idea of the mechanisms regulating nociceptive processing has not yet created an effective choice to opioids [34] inside the treatment of Long-term pain. The abuse of such drugs, on the other hand, is really a escalating phenomenon [35]. The aim of pain procedure is usually to develop successful drug therapies with appropriate facet impact profiles and small risk of abuse. Thus far, innovations in pain biology have created impressive insights, and medical and preclinical experiments at the moment are focusing primarily on the modulation of ion channel signaling [36]. Ion channels are classified as the targets of most currently available pain drugs and were identified more than ten years back [37,38]. Between these remedies is carbamazepine, which functions by blocking sodium, calcium, and GABA channels and creates pain reduction by blocking synaptic transmission.
